what element is chemically similar to Krypton?

Respuesta :

han2444
han2444 han2444
  • 03-01-2021

Answer:

Nobel gases

Explanation:

Well since Krypton is in a group called the “Noble Gases”, then Krypton is similar to the others; Xenon, Helium, Neon, Argon, and Radon.
